History of The Hunderfossen Adventure Park

The castle of Hunderfossen in Norway

The Hunderfossen Adventure Park, nestled in the heart of Norway's stunning Gudbrandsdalen valley, is a realm where fairy tales come to life. Established in 1984, this enchanting park draws inspiration from Norway's rich folklore, transforming age-old tales into thrilling attractions. The park's majestic Troll, standing at an impressive 14 meters, is a testament to these mythical roots, capturing the imagination of visitors young and old.

The park wasn't always the sprawling wonderland it is today. Initially, it began with the dream of creating a unique family-friendly destination that would celebrate Norway's cultural heritage. As the park evolved, it added a myriad of attractions, including a 4D cinema and the magical "Fairytale Grotto," which immerses visitors in the mysteries of Norwegian legends.

Unique Features of Hunderfossen Adventure Park

Nestled in the heart of Norway, The Hunderfossen Adventure Park offers a magical escape into a world where fairy tales come alive. One of its most distinctive features is the iconic Troll, standing 14 meters tall and serving as a mystical guardian of the park. This colossal figure is a nod to Norwegian folklore, capturing the imagination of visitors with its enchanting presence.

Another unique offering is the Fairytale Grotto, a captivating cave where visitors can explore scenes from beloved Norwegian stories. With its intricate sculptures and ambient lighting, the grotto provides an immersive experience that transports guests into a realm of fantasy and wonder.

For thrill-seekers, the park's "Il Tempo Extra Gigante" roller coaster delivers an adrenaline-pumping ride set against a picturesque landscape. Inspired by the classic Norwegian film "Flåklypa Grand Prix," this high-speed adventure is sure to leave riders both thrilled and breathless.

Families will delight in the Children's Farm, where little ones can interact with friendly animals and learn about traditional Norwegian farming. This hands-on experience is both educational and entertaining, ensuring that visitors of all ages leave with cherished memories.

When To Visit Hunderfossen Adventure Park

The best time to go to Hunderfossen Adventure Park is during the summer months, from June to August, when the park is in full swing. During this time, the weather is pleasantly mild, making it ideal for exploring the outdoor attractions. Visitors can enjoy long daylight hours under the midnight sun, allowing for extended park adventures and activities.

Spring and autumn offer a quieter experience with fewer crowds. These shoulder seasons are perfect for those who prefer a more relaxed visit, where you can leisurely explore the park's enchanting fairy-tale landscapes. Although the weather can be cooler, the autumn foliage and spring blossoms add a unique charm.

Winter transforms Hunderfossen into a magical wonderland, with the Snow Hotel and ice sculptures captivating visitors. Special events like the Winter Park and the Northern Lights enhance the winter appeal. However, it is essential to dress warmly and prepare for snowy conditions.

How To Get To Hunderfossen Adventure Park

Getting to Hunderfossen Adventure Park is possible with a variety of transportation options, but planning ahead is essential to ensure a smooth journey in Lillehammer, Norway.

If you're arriving by air , you'll arrive at Oslo , Gardermoen Airport, which is approximately 74.8 miles (120.3 km) from the town center. From there, you can then plan your onward journey with a taxi, shuttle, or private transfer for a direct route to Hunderfossen Adventure Park.

If you're already in Lillehammer, the journey to Hunderfossen Adventure Park is an adventure in itself. Located 6.9 miles (11.1 km) from central Lillehammer, you can choose from local buses, taxis, or guided tours to reach it.
